I hit the road after breakfast this morning thinking that, even though it's nice weather, with all the tourists in town for the Fourth of July I should be able to at least get a decent number of trips. It turns out I was terribly, terribly wrong...
In 2.5 hours and about 38 miles of total driving, I did a total of 5 trips accounting for 12.34 of those miles and about 52 minutes of time, earning a whopping $27.20. Ugh. Demoralizing.
Worst of all, while driving I got both a text and an e-mail from Uber telling me they're doubling the referral bonus for referring new drivers in Boston this weekend. Great, like we really need more drivers on the road - we're already over-saturated!
So, I gave up and came home, back to playing video games I guess.
